Boone, AR County has been struggling with crime rates above the national average. According to recent statistics, the county has a violent crime rate of 25.9, which is higher than the US average of 22.7. This means that residents of Boone, AR County are more likely to experience violent crimes such as assault, robbery, and homicide. Additionally, the property crime rate in Boone, AR County is also above the national average at 48.2, compared to the US average of 35.4. This includes crimes such as burglary, theft, and motor vehicle theft. These high crime rates can be attributed to a variety of factors, including poverty, drug use, and a lack of access to resources such as education and job opportunities. Local law enforcement and community leaders are working together to address these issues and create a safer environment for the residents of Boone, AR County.

Crime is ranked on a scale of 1 (low crime) to 100 (high crime)

Boone County violent crime is 25.9. (The US average is 22.7)
Boone County property crime is 48.2. (The US average is 35.4)
